Isaku Yamahata <yamah...@valinux.co.jp> writes: > fix memory leak in rom_add_file(). > > Signed-off-by: Isaku Yamahata <yamah...@valinux.co.jp> > --- > hw/loader.c | 2 ++ > 1 files changed, 2 insertions(+), 0 deletions(-) > > diff --git a/hw/loader.c b/hw/loader.c > index 35d792e..6cba8c5 100644 > --- a/hw/loader.c > +++ b/hw/loader.c > @@ -618,6 +618,8 @@ int rom_add_file(const char *file, const char *fw_dir, > err: > if (fd != -1) > close(fd); > + qemu_free(rom->fw_file); > + qemu_free(rom->fw_dir); > qemu_free(rom->data); > qemu_free(rom->path); > qemu_free(rom->name);
Reviewed-by: Markus Armbruster <arm...@redhat.com>